A combined palynological and phytosociological methodological approach was used in the reconstruction of precultural forest vegetation in a small model area of Bílý Kí-Janík in the Moravskoslezské Beskydy mountains (northwest Slovakia). Two pollen diagrams show the predominance of Fagus sylvatica, Abies alba and Picea abies in past natural mixed forests. The present-day occurrence and distribution of forest herbs allow the differentiation of five past vegetation types with above mentioned forest climax trees covering the area before the beginning of human interference. A map of reconstructed natural vegetation is presented which can be used for revitalization of present secondary spruce plantations, heavily affected by air pollution.  相似文献

A pulse radiolytic study using the cyclic tetrameric Schiff base N-coordinated copper complex Cu(TAAB)2+ has been performed. The reaction of the Cu(TAAB)2+ complex with superoxide revealed pseudo first-order characteristics with the rate constant of k 2 = (2.9 ± 0.5) × 108 mol–1 s–1 dm3. The complex survive presence of competing serum albumin in physiological concentrations. The complex stability constant K = 1.15 × 1018 (log K = 18.06) is two orders of magnitude higher than that of Cu(II)-serum albumin (log K = 16.2). Transient changes of the stability during the oxidation/reduction process and in the presence of 600 /mol l–1 albumin did not affect significantly either the electronic absorption of the complex or its catalytic activity.  相似文献

Summary The immobilization of T. reesei mycelium on activated polymeric sorbent was investigated with respect to the intended flow-trough cellulase production. The retention of extracellular production of cellulolytic enzymes was monitored in a packed-column recycle reactor. Some factors affecting cellulase elution pattern are described.  相似文献

Summary Claviceps purpurea strain 129 was cultivated under submerged conditions in a sucrose-citrate medium containing high (36.8 mM) or low (1.84 mM) KH2PO4 concentrations. The permeabilized cells and culture supernatants contained alkaline and acid phosphatases. In the medium containing a high phosphate concentration, the synthesis of extracellular phosphatases was repressed, but that of cellular phosphatases was not. Extracellular phosphatases, especially alkaline phosphatases, were derepressed by transferring the mycelium into a phosphate-free medium. This derepression was inhibited by cycloheximide. In the presence of cycloheximide, the activities of the cellular phosphatases decreased markedly, indicating turnover of these enzymes. The cellular acid phosphatase was inhibited by phosphate (0.025 M–0.1 M) and NaF (0.01 M) while the cellular alkaline phosphatase was only inhibited by phosphate. Both cellular and extracellular alkaline phosphatases were more sensitive to repression by phosphate than the acid phosphatases. The alkaloid synthesizing enzymes were: a) present in mycelia grown in high levels of phosphate and b) activated by decreasing the intracellular phosphate level.  相似文献

Crystal-containing organelles in cells of virus infected plants lying at chloroplasts and mitochondria are identical with single membrane-bound microbodies containing crystals of catalase described in healthy plants. Massive complex inclusions caused by turnip mosaic virus very frequently contain the same microbodies with crystal inclusions; that phenomenon may be related to some pathophysiological changes of virus infected plants. Comparable proteinaceous crystals, but not lying within microbodies limited by a membrane, may also be found in cytoplasm of infected cells. These crystals are sometimes surrounded by a substance resembling the microbody matrix. Disintegrated cytoplasm of virus infected cells may also contain the same crystals lying free in “empty spaces”. Cytopathological effects responsible for this phenomenon and possible artifacts as well are discussed.  相似文献

A study was made of the changes in the content of essential oil and its components (farnesene, (-)-α-bisabolol, (-)-α-bisabololoxide A, (-)-α-bisabololoxide B and spathulenol, α-bisabolonoxide A, chamazulene, cis en-in-dicycloether) and of the number of secretory canals in the receptacles during the beginning of flowering, full flowering and the termination of flowering of camomile anthodia. The total content of the essential oil was highest during the beginning of flowering and lowest during its termination. The proportion of the individual sesquiterpenes in the essential oil underwent changes mostly during the beginning and termination of flowering. The number of secretory canals in the basal and middle anthodial parts increased during the beginning of flowering and the full flowering.  相似文献

The B10.STA62 strain carries the H-2 w27 haplotype derived from a wild mouse captured in the vicinity of Ann Arbor, Michigan. Products of two class II loci composing this haplotype, A and A , are serologically, biochemically (by tryptic peptide mapping), and functionally indistinguishable from products controlled by the A b and A /b genes of the B10.A(5R) strain. In contrast, the polypeptide chain controlled by the third class II locus, E , is different from that controlled by the E /b gene. This E /w27 chain lacks an antigenic determinant present on the Eb molecule and carries determinants lacking on the Eb molecule, the E /b and E /w27 peptide maps differ in at least six peptides, and cytotoxic T cells specific for the E b chains do not react with B10.STA62 target cells. This great difference between the E /b and E /w27 chains suggests that the corresponding genes have not been derived from one another by a direct mutational conversion; instead, H-2 w27 appears to be a recombinant haplotype derived by crossing-over between the A A duplex and the E locus. This is the first recombinant discovered separating these class II loci.  相似文献
